Instructions for Paper and Posters

The MS Word-template to prepare your camera-ready paper for the EuroPACS 2006 Conference can be downloaded from the EuroPACS web-site.

Format Summary:

Paper: A4 – ISO format 210 x 297 mm 4 to 20 pages. Please use MS-Word and PDF-format

Poster: A0 – ISO format 841 x 1189 mm 1 page. The poster should also be readable in A4-format. Please use PDF-format

Submission deadline for camera ready paper is May 20nd, 2006. The final paper should be send by email to: abstract@europacs.net
Before the final acceptance of your presentation, at least one author of the paper must register for the congress. Remember that early registration fee is valid only until April 25, 2006. Please register at the web-site www.europacs.net

All abstracts will be published and distributed to the participants at the EuroPACS 2006 Congress.

Instructions for invited lectures and scientific presentations

The Pre-Conference starts Wednesday 14.06.2006 at 10.00 at Nova Conference Centre in Trondheim.

The EuroPACS-Conference starts Thursday 15.06.2006 at 10.00 at Radisson SAS Royal Garden Hotel in Trondheim

Information about the Presentations

Speakers Profile

The Chairs wants to know a little about every speaker, as an introduction to your lecture. Please send an email as soon as possible to: profile@europacs.net with a few words about your self: Name, academic title and some short sentence about your work.

Presenting time
Plenary sessions
20 minutes presentations or 17 minutes presentation and 3 minutes discussions/questions

Parallel sessions
10 minutes presentation or 7 minutes presentation and 3 minutes discussions/questions

Please be aware of your presentation time-slot. Overruns makes problems for the other presenters and will not be allowed. We have a very tight schedule and the chairpersons have been given instructions to keep the schedule on time.

Presentations should be in English

e-mail your presentations to presentation@europacs.net
We strongly advice you to e-mail your presentation to us before the conference. Please prepare the presenting slides in MS PowerPoint or Adobe PDF-format.

Preview Room
Please check in the preview room if your presentation has been added.  The presentation should be checked and uploaded in the preview room at least 4 hours before each session begins.  A wireless network connects the computers in the preview room and the conference rooms. The presentation should be stored both on the main server in the preview room and on the computers in the conference room.

The presentation can be uploaded with a CDR or a USB memory stick.

Audio/Visual Equipment
All presenters are supposed to use only IBM compatible PC and a single LCD projector for all presentation both in the conference room and in scientific meetings. Each room will have a PC and LCD projector for presentation. The computer has Microsoft Power Point XP and Adobe PDF-Reader v 7.0 installed on Windows XP operating system.

If, for some reasons, you need to bring your own laptop (Macintosh, Linux etc) you must be in the session room at least 30 minutes before the session begins. We strongly recommends to use the conference equipment and avoid the use of own computers.

Session Schedule
Please check your session schedule before your presentation. Minor changes in the time schedule can occur.
